A triangle has height 4 ft and area 32 ft2. What is the lenght of the base?

[tex]Formula\ for\ area\ of\ triangle:\\\\ Area=\frac{1}{2}base*height\\\\ 32=\frac{1}{2}*4*base\\\\ 32=2base\ \ \ |Divide\ by\ 2\\\\ base=16ft\\\\ Length\ of\ base\ is\ equal\ to\ 16ft.[/tex]
